The Role of Bubbles in Air‐Sea Gas Exchange: A Critical Review

open access: yesReviews of Geophysics, Volume 64, Issue 3, September 2026.
Abstract Air‐sea gas exchange regulates the exchange of climatically important gases between the ocean and the atmosphere, shaping both climate and ocean biogeochemistry. Bubbles beneath the sea surface enhance this exchange by introducing an additional transfer pathway in parallel to the interfacial transfer route.

Demographic Dynamics and International Trade: Stylized Facts and Theoretical Insights

open access: yesJournal of Economic Surveys, Volume 40, Issue 4, Page 1806-1833, September 2026.
ABSTRACT Demographic change within a country has economic repercussions for other countries through international transactions. Ongoing shifts in population size and age structure across countries have important implications for international trade, operating through changes in market size, consumption preferences, and labor supply.
